Step-by-Step Installation
- System Planning: Determine the location for the IP Office control unit, ensuring proper ventilation and access to power outlets.
- Network Configuration: Configure network settings including IP addressing, VLAN setup, and QoS parameters for voice traffic.
- Hardware Installation: Mount the IP Office control unit and connect power supply. Install expansion modules if required.
- Phone Connections: Connect IP phones to network ports using Ethernet cables. For digital phones, connect to appropriate expansion modules.
- Power Over Ethernet: Ensure PoE switches are properly configured to provide power to IP phones.
- System Programming: Access the IP Office Manager software to configure extensions, hunt groups, and call routing.
- Testing: Test all extensions, voicemail, and call features to ensure proper operation.
Specifications
| System Model | IP Office 500 V2 |
| System Type | IP-PBX Telephone System |
| Maximum Users | Up to 384 users |
| Maximum Trunks | Up to 128 simultaneous calls |
| Voicemail Capacity | 100 hours (with expansion) |
| Network Protocols | SIP, H.323, QSIG |
| Power Requirements | 100-240V AC, 50-60Hz |
| Dimensions (HxWxD) | 44 x 482 x 260 mm |
| Operating Temperature | 0°C to 40°C (32°F to 104°F) |
| Supported Phones | J100, 9600, 1400, 1600, 9500 Series |
| Redundancy | Optional redundant control unit |
| Warranty | 1 year standard, 3-5 years extended available |

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Phone has no dial tone | Network issue, phone not registered, cable problem | Check network connection, verify phone registration, test cable |
| Calls dropping | Network congestion, QoS issues, firmware problems | Check network bandwidth, verify QoS settings, update firmware |
| Voicemail not working | Mailbox full, configuration error, service stopped | Clear mailbox, check configuration, restart voicemail service |
| One-way audio | Firewall blocking RTP, NAT issues, codec mismatch | Check firewall settings, configure proper NAT, verify codecs |
| System reboots randomly | Power issues, overheating, software bug | Check power supply, ensure proper ventilation, update software |
| Cannot access web interface | IP conflict, firewall blocking, service not running | Check IP settings, adjust firewall, restart web services |
Common Error Codes
- 404 Not Found: Extension not registered - Check phone registration status
- 486 Busy: Call rejected - Check called party status and settings
- 503 Service Unavailable: System overload - Check system resources and capacity
- DHCP Failure: Network configuration issue - Check DHCP server and network settings
- TFTP Error: Firmware download failed - Check TFTP server and network connectivity
- SIP Registration Failed: Authentication issue - Check SIP credentials and server settings
